Video Card Testing Methodology
The Microsoft DirectX-11 graphics API is native to the Microsoft Windows 7 Operating System, and will be the primary O/S for our test platform. DX11 is also available as a Microsoft Update for the Windows Vista O/S, so our test results apply to both versions of the Operating System.
In each benchmark test there is one ‘cache run’ that is conducted, followed by five recorded test runs. Results are collected at each setting with the highest and lowest results discarded. The remaining three results are averaged, and displayed in the performance charts on the following pages.
A combination of synthetic and video game benchmark tests have been used in this article to illustrate relative performance among graphics solutions. Our benchmark frame rate results are not intended to represent real-world graphics performance, as this experience would change based on supporting hardware and the perception of individuals playing the video game.
Intel X79 Express Test System
- Motherboard: ASUS P9X79 Deluxe Motherboard (Intel X79 Express)
- Processor: Intel Core i7-3960X Extreme Edition (six cores/3300 MHz)
- System Memory: G.SKILL Ripjaws-Z 32GB DDR3-1600
- Power Supply Unit: OCZ Z-Series Gold 850W OCZZ850
- Monitor: Lenovo ThinkVision LT3053p IPS LED-Backlit 30″ LCD
DirectX-11 Benchmark Applications
- 3DMark11 Professional Edition by Futuremark
- Settings: Performance Level Preset, 1280×720, 1x AA, Trilinear Filtering, Tessellation level 5)
- Aliens vs Predator Benchmark 1.0
- Settings: Very High Quality, 4x AA, 16x AF, SSAO, Tessellation, Advanced Shadows
- Batman: Arkham City
- Settings: 8x AA, 16x AF, MVSS+HBAO, High Tessellation, Extreme Detail, PhysX Disabled
- BattleField 3
- Settings: Ultra Graphics Quality, FOV 90, 180-second Fraps Scene
- Lost Planet 2 Benchmark 1.0
- Settings: Benchmark B, 4x AA, Blur Off, High Shadow Detail, High Texture, High Render, High DirectX 11 Features
- Metro 2033 Benchmark
- Settings: Very-High Quality, 4x AA, 16x AF, Tessellation, PhysX Disabled
- Unigine Heaven Benchmark 3.0
- Settings: DirectX 11, High Quality, Extreme Tessellation, 16x AF, 4x AA
PCI-Express Graphics Cards
Graphics Card | GeForce GTX650Ti | Radeon HD6970 | GeForce GTX580 | GeForce GTX660Ti | MSI R9 270X | Radeon HD7950 | GeForce GTX760 | GeForce GTX670 | Radeon HD7970 |
GPU Cores | 768 | 1536 | 512 | 768 | 1280 | 1792 | 1152 | 1344 | 2048 |
Core Clock (MHz) | 925 | 880 | 772 | 915 | 1030 | 850 | 980 | 915 | 925 |
Shader Clock (MHz) | N/A | N/A | 1544 | 980 Boost | 1120 Boost | N/A | 1033 Boost | 980 Boost | N/A |
Memory Clock (MHz) | 1350 | 1375 | 1002 | 1502 | 1400 | 1250 | 1502 | 1502 | 1375 |
Memory Amount | 1024MB GDDR5 | 2048MB GDDR5 | 1536MB GDDR5 | 2048MB GDDR5 | 2048MB GDDR5 | 3072MB GDDR5 | 2048MB GDDR5 | 2048MB GDDR5 | 3072MB GDDR5 |
Memory Interface | 128-bit | 256-bit | 384-bit | 192-bit | 256-bit | 384-bit | 256-bit | 256-bit | 384-bit |
- NVIDIA GeForce GTX 650Ti (925 MHz GPU/1350 MHz vRAM – Forceware 306.38)
- AMD Radeon HD 6970 (880 MHz GPU/1375 MHz vRAM – AMD Catalyst 13.3)
- NVIDIA GeForce GTX 580 (772 MHz GPU/1544 MHz Shader/1002 MHz vRAM – Forceware 306.23)
- NVIDIA GeForce GTX 660Ti (915 MHz GPU/980 MHz Boost/1502 MHz vRAM – Forceware 306.23)
- MSI Radeon R9 270X GAMING (1030 MHz GPU/1120 MHz Boost/1400 MHz vRAM – Catalyst 13.11)
- AMD Radeon HD 7950 (850 MHz GPU/1250 MHz vRAM – AMD Catalyst 13.9)
- NVIDIA GeForce GTX 760 (980 MHz GPU/1033 MHz Boost/1502 MHz vRAM – Forceware 320.39)
- NVIDIA GeForce GTX 670 (915 MHz GPU/980 MHz Boost/1502 MHz vRAM – Forceware 306.23)
- AMD Radeon HD 7970 (925 MHz GPU/1375 MHz vRAM – AMD Catalyst 13.9)
